TCAD-based investigation on transport properties of Diamond-like carbon coatings for HV-ICs
2016
A TCAD-based approach is proposed to investigate the most relevant transport mechanisms of diamond-like carbon (DLC) films at different biases and ambient temperatures. Starting from the band structure and boundary conditions of a metal-insulator-metal (MIM) device, the most relevant trap levels have been determined against experiments along with the Poole-Frenkel conduction effect. The affinity of the DLC under study has been extracted from experiments on the corresponding metal-insulator-semiconductor (MIS) diode. A clear polarization effect has been found in the measured C-V curves at different frequencies. The latter has been modeled in the TCAD tool via the Debye equation leading to a nice agreement with experiments.
